    Abstract: Techniques are described for automatically detecting defects in webs using ultraviolet light to excite fluorescing agents in various layers of the web. In one example. a system for detecting defects in the web includes an inspection device and a processing unit. The inspection device includes a lighting unit, a filter, and an image capture device. The lighting unit is configured to emit ultraviolet light having a first wavelength to the web, the web including a fluorescing agent configured to emit light having a second wavelength upon excitation by the ultraviolet light. The image capture device is configured to capture one or more images of the light having the second wavelength after the light has passed through the filter. The processing unit is configured to determine whether the web includes a defect based on the one or more images.

    Abstract: A process of making a microneedle array comprising providing a microneedle array having a plurality of microneedles of a desired shape, illuminating at least a portion of said microneedle array that comprises at least one microneedle, capturing an observed image of said at least one microneedle using an optical device, electronically processing said observed image and determining at least one shape parameter for said at least one microneedle, accepting said microneedle array if said at least one shape parameter is within an acceptable range, thereby providing a microneedle array that comprises a known shape of the plurality of microneedles.

    Abstract: A system for preferentially marking defects on a web is described. The system includes a web of material to be converted into individual sheets of a plurality of different grade levels, a database storing anomaly data of anomalies on the web, wherein an anomaly is a potential defect in at least one of the plurality of different grade levels, a marker that associates a unique mark with at least one of the grade levels, and a controller to retrieve the anomaly data from the database and to signal the marker as to where to make a mark, wherein the marker applies the mark associated with at least one of the grade levels for which the anomaly may cause a defect. The system may provide advantages, such as that a converter of various products from a single web roll may determine which regions of the web satisfy each grade level.

    Abstract: A software development tool, in the form of an integrated development environment (IDE), comprises a managed platform registry for managing the combination of compatible target platforms and versions of a software development framework. Each compatible combination of a platform and a version of the software development framework is assigned a unique managed platform ID. The managed platform IDs and information associated therewith are managed by the managed platform registry. The software development tool provides upgrade capability allowing a developer to use a newer version of the software development framework while maintaining the current target platform. The software development tool also provides the ability to switch target platforms while maintaining the current version of the software development framework.

    Abstract: A basketball net device for mounting on a raised basketball hoop including a generally tubular netting having upper net cords. A flexible annular member made of plastics material includes a hoop engaging portion which is generally channel-shaped in cross-section for a substantial portion of the circumference of the annular member. There are holes for connecting the upper net cords to the annular member. A circumferential section has an outer portion of the hoop engaging portion cut-away, leaving only a narrow inner portion thereof that engages the inner half of an upper surface of the hoop. The device can be readily removed from the hoop by pulling down on it and thereby pulling it through the hoop. Preferably the netting has closure devices, such as Velcro tape strips, for temporary closing off the opening at the bottom end of the netting. These devices are used to prevent a basketball from passing completely through the netting and for mounting the device on the hoop.
